Transaction fa2e37ddc2071d1093ade8526e83122e89a645bdc28ee4851e9326cbefdbb18f

2 Input
1 Outputs
  • fa2e37ddc2071d1093ade8526e83122e89a645bdc28ee4851e9326cbefdbb18f:0
  • value  2699200
    address  3AoKZLpAPFAVEY6idPJHf7rzLiix3gxpeX